An example of dissertation proposal - on unbounded systems thinking

An example of a dissertation proposal for reference Project (Dissertation) Title An evaluation of ABC Project in XYZ Company based on Unbounded Systems Thinking: a case study [Note: ABC project is an organizational change initiative, e.g. an IT-enabled change and an introduction of a new logistics system, etc] Synopsis (250 – 300 words) The project is a case study to evaluate an organizational change initiative, e.g. an IT-enabled change or an introduction of a new logistics system, etc, to be introduced in a specific organization. In this case, the research method used is the case study research method; it is mainly a qualitative research. It explicitly applies Unbound Systems Thinking to conduct the evaluation of the change initiative. Dissertation project proposal sample 2: on project mgt

The following is another example of a dissertation proposal for illustration: Project (Dissertation) Title An assessment of project complexity of Information Technology projects in the hospitality sector in Macao using case study research method Synopsis (250 – 300 words) The hospitality sector in Macao makes up a major business sector in the Macao economy. In the process of building up quality hospitality operational performance, Information Technology (IT) applications have been introduced. In view of the unique culture exposed to challenges as well as opportunities in IT project works they involve, learning more about these unique IT project challenges and opportunities have good practical and academic value. This student will evaluate 4 case studies on IT project management in the hospitality sector in Macao that he is involved in as IT project managers using the notion of system complexity in the systems thinking literature. Profile information as a dissertation supervisor

I provide the following brief profile of myself as a dissertation supervisor : My research interest is in applying contemporary systems thinking, notably critical systems thinking, to evaluate theories and approaches in various management disciplines, such as information systems management, management accounting, and supply chain management. My favoured research method is case study research, though I am also interested in mixed research methods that combine qualitative and quantatitive research methods. My current research topics are (a) e-coaching in management, synthesizing theories from coaching/ mentoring, management education and contemporary systems thinking, and (b) e-learning support to part-time business students in the social media ecosystem based on systems thinking.
